Heart of a Champion Day is an an annual free sports-specific health screening and educational program for high school student athletes. The screenings include a review of the athlete's medical history, a sports-specific medical and musculoskeletal exam, a heart exam and a vision test.
The program is unique because of the heart screening, where all student athletes receive an electrocardiogram (ECG), which traces the heart's electrical activity, from an Atrium Health Levine Children’s cardiologist.

A heart screening is performed to increase the chance of detecting a heart problem that could affect an athlete's ability to participate in sports safely.
Traditional sports screenings may not detect these heart abnormalities. However, no screening program is designed to detect every abnormal condition. It is also important to note that this program is not intended to replace an athlete's yearly well child exam.
The educational program provides information and intervention early when habits of healthy living can be set or modified and when young student-athletes are motivated to respond.
